John Mayer earns himself his fourth Top 10 single this week with Belief, which also marks the first time that he's had back-to-back Top 10s and his album Continuum is the first CD of his to have two Top 10 hits. His highest charting single remains his debut No Such Thing (#3) while Waiting On The World To Change made it to #4 late last year. John also has another track in the Top 100 this week with Gravity (99-92*).
Sondre Lerche earns himself his third #1 album in a row this week as Phantom Punch enters at the top position this week. It follows his release Duper Sessions, which debuted at #1 in March 2006 and 2004's hit album Two Way Monologue, which also entered at #1 in March of that year. His first CD Faces Down hit #7 in 2003. Sondre also enters the Top 40 this week as Say It All jumps 41-29* to become his fourth to do so.
Rock band Papa Roach also leap into the Top 40 this week as a single from The Paramount Sessions entitled Forever moves 74-30*. That song becomes their second Top 40 hit and first since 2001 when Last Resort hit #10. Since then, they've made two other appearances with Broken Home (#57) and last year's Scars (#56). Forever is en route to becoming their biggest hit if this week's jump is any indication.
Shaye is back on the scene with their new album and single, both titled Lake Of Fire. The album entered at #5 earlier this month and the single enters the Top 40 this week at #39*. The followup single is already on the rise as You're Not Alone jumps 59-44* this week.
